手把手教你用Qwen3-4B打造个人AI写作助手
2026/3/29 0:04:36 网站建设 项目流程

手把手教你用Qwen3-4B打造个人AI写作助手

1. 为什么你需要一个“能想会写”的本地AI助手

你有没有过这些时刻:

  • 写周报卡在第一句,盯着空白文档半小时;
  • 想给产品写一段有感染力的宣传文案,却总显得干巴巴;
  • 需要快速生成一段带界面的Python小工具,但又不想从零查文档、拼代码;
  • 明明思路清晰,可一落笔就变成“然后…嗯…这个…大概…”。

这些问题,不是你能力不够,而是缺一个真正懂逻辑、会表达、不抢你风头的“写作搭档”。

今天要介绍的,不是又一个云端调用的API,而是一个装在你电脑里、不用联网、不传数据、CPU就能跑的AI写作伙伴——基于Qwen/Qwen3-4B-Instruct模型的「AI写作大师」镜像。它不是玩具级的小模型,也不是动辄需要显卡堆料的庞然大物,而是在普通笔记本上就能稳定运行的“高智商轻量级智脑”。

它不卖概念,只做三件事:
把模糊想法变成结构清晰、语言得体的文字;
把一句需求描述直接编译成可运行的Python代码(含GUI);
在你思考卡壳时,给出有逻辑、有依据、不胡编的延伸建议。

下面,我们就从零开始,把它请进你的工作流。

2. 一键启动:3分钟完成部署与首次对话

这个镜像最大的优势,就是“开箱即用”。你不需要配置环境、下载模型、写启动脚本——所有复杂操作,平台已为你封装完毕。

2.1 启动镜像并打开Web界面

当你在镜像平台(如CSDN星图)中成功拉取并启动AI 写作大师 - Qwen3-4B-Instruct后,你会看到一个醒目的HTTP访问按钮。点击它,浏览器将自动打开一个深色主题的Web界面——这就是专为写作优化的高级UI。

小贴士:该界面采用暗黑风格设计,不仅护眼,还默认启用Markdown实时渲染与代码块高亮。你输入的每一段文字,输出的每一段结果,都会以接近专业编辑器的体验呈现。

2.2 第一次对话:试试它的“理解力”

别急着问宏大命题。我们先用一个典型场景测试它的基本功:

在输入框中输入以下内容(完整复制):
“请用简洁专业的语言,为一款面向设计师的AI配色工具写一段App Store应用简介,突出‘一秒生成和谐色板’和‘支持导出CSS/SCSS变量’两个核心功能,字数控制在120字以内。”

按下回车,稍作等待(注意:这是CPU推理,速度约2–5 token/秒,相当于每秒输出1–2个中文词,属于深度思考节奏,请勿误判为卡顿)。

几秒后,你会看到一段格式工整、重点突出、无废话的应用简介,且严格控制在120字内。更关键的是——它没有堆砌空洞形容词,每个短句都指向真实用户价值。

这背后,是Qwen3-4B-Instruct模型对指令意图的精准捕捉能力:它能区分“简介”“文案”“说明”“摘要”的不同写作规范,也能识别“设计师”“App Store”“CSS/SCSS”等上下文约束。

2.3 理解它的“响应节奏”:慢,但值得

你可能会注意到,相比某些轻量模型“秒回”,Qwen3-4B-Instruct的响应略慢。这不是缺陷,而是设计选择:

  • 它不靠“短平快”应付问题,而是真正调用40亿参数的知识网络进行多步推理;
  • 对于“写小说大纲”“分析技术方案优劣”“重构一段低效代码”这类任务,它会先构建内部逻辑链,再组织语言输出;
  • 这种“慢”,换来的是更低的幻觉率、更强的连贯性、更少的常识错误

你可以把它想象成一位资深编辑——他不会抢在你话没说完就插嘴,但一旦开口,句句落在点上。

3. 超越聊天:用好它的三大核心能力场景

Qwen3-4B-Instruct不是万能胶水,但它在三个方向上表现尤为扎实。掌握它们,你就掌握了80%的实用价值。

3.1 场景一:把“一句话需求”变成“可运行代码”

很多开发者最头疼的,不是写不出代码,而是“不知道从哪下手”。比如临时需要一个本地小工具:

“写一个带图形界面的Python计算器,支持加减乘除,界面简洁,按钮用中文。”

传统做法:查Tkinter文档 → 拼布局 → 写事件绑定 → 调试报错 → 改样式……往往半小时起步。

而用这个AI助手,你只需把这句话原样输入,它会直接返回一段完整的、带注释的Python代码,包含:

  • 使用tkinter构建主窗口与按钮网格;
  • 实现四则运算逻辑与异常处理(如除零);
  • 中文按钮标签与清晰的显示区域;
  • 可直接复制、保存为.py文件、双击运行。
import tkinter as tk def calculate(): try: expr = entry.get() result = eval(expr) entry.delete(0, tk.END) entry.insert(0, str(result)) except Exception as e: entry.delete(0, tk.END) entry.insert(0, "错误") root = tk.Tk() root.title("简易计算器") root.geometry("300x200") entry = tk.Entry(root, font=("Arial", 14), justify="right") entry.pack(pady=10, padx=10, fill="x") btn_frame = tk.Frame(root) btn_frame.pack(pady=5) buttons = [ ("7", "8", "9", "+"), ("4", "5", "6", "-"), ("1", "2", "3", "*"), ("0", "C", "=", "/") ] for row in buttons: row_frame = tk.Frame(btn_frame) row_frame.pack(side="top", fill="x") for btn_text in row: if btn_text == "=": btn = tk.Button(row_frame, text=btn_text, command=calculate, width=5, height=1) elif btn_text == "C": btn = tk.Button(row_frame, text=btn_text, command=lambda: entry.delete(0, tk.END), width=5, height=1) else: btn = tk.Button(row_frame, text=btn_text, command=lambda x=btn_text: entry.insert(tk.END, x), width=5, height=1) btn.pack(side="left", padx=2, pady=2) root.mainloop()

这段代码无需修改,即可在Python 3.8+环境中直接运行。它不是伪代码,不是示意,而是生产就绪的解决方案。

3.2 场景二:长文本写作:从提纲到润色,一气呵成

Qwen3-4B-Instruct的40亿参数,让它在处理长文本时优势明显。它不像小模型那样“写到一半就忘自己开头说了啥”,而是能维持数百字的逻辑主线。

试试这个任务:

“为一篇面向中小企业主的技术科普文章写一个三级提纲,主题是《为什么你的网站总被搜索引擎忽略?》,要求:第一级是3个核心原因,第二级对应每个原因展开1个技术要点和1个自查方法,第三级给出1个具体操作示例(如某设置路径)。”

它会返回结构严谨的Markdown提纲,层级分明,且每个“自查方法”都具备可操作性(例如:“登录Google Search Console → 左侧菜单选择‘设置’→ 查看‘抓取工具’是否被屏蔽”),而非泛泛而谈。

更进一步,你可以接着输入:

“请根据上面提纲的第一部分‘服务器响应时间过长’,写一段300字左右的正文,语言通俗,避免术语,用老板能听懂的话解释影响,并给出2个低成本优化建议。”

它会立刻生成一段口语化、有画面感、带解决方案的正文,完全符合非技术人员阅读习惯。

这种“提纲→分段撰写→统一润色”的协作模式,正是专业内容团队的工作流。现在,它浓缩在一个输入框里。

3.3 场景三:逻辑分析与方案推演:做你的“第二大脑”

当面对复杂判断时,它不给你标准答案,而是帮你梳理决策维度。

例如输入:

“我们是一家做工业传感器的初创公司,现有3个技术路线备选:A. 基于LoRa的低功耗广域网方案;B. 基于WiFi 6的局域高密度部署方案;C. 基于NB-IoT的运营商网络方案。请从成本、部署周期、后期维护、客户接受度四个维度,对比分析各方案优劣,并给出初步推荐。”

它会生成一张清晰的对比表格,并在最后给出有依据的倾向性建议(例如:“若首期试点城市集中在4G覆盖良好区域,且客户IT能力较弱,推荐优先验证C方案,因其免自建基站、运维压力最小”)。

这种能力,源于Qwen3系列在训练中强化的推理对齐(Reasoning Alignment)机制——它被明确教导:分析必须有维度、比较必须有依据、结论必须可追溯

4. 提升效果:写好提示词的3个实战心法

模型再强,也需要你“说对话”。以下是经过实测验证的三条提示词心法,专为Qwen3-4B-Instruct优化:

4.1 心法一:用“角色+任务+约束”三要素锁定输出质量

❌ 低效写法:
“写一篇关于人工智能的文章。”

高效写法:
“你是一位有10年经验的科技专栏作者,正在为《第一财经周刊》撰写一篇面向企业高管的专栏。请写一篇1200字左右的文章,主题是‘AI不是替代人力,而是重定义岗位价值’。要求:开头用一个制造业HR的真实困惑切入;中间用2个跨行业案例(如金融风控岗、零售选品岗)说明岗位如何升级;结尾给出3条可立即行动的团队准备建议。避免使用‘赋能’‘抓手’‘闭环’等空洞词汇。”

为什么有效?

  • “角色”设定了语言风格与专业深度;
  • “任务”明确了体裁、长度、结构;
  • “约束”排除了常见雷区,引导模型聚焦实质内容。

4.2 心法二:对代码任务,明确“输入-处理-输出”链条

❌ 模糊指令:
“帮我写个爬虫。”

清晰指令:
“写一个Python脚本,使用requests和BeautifulSoup,从https://example-news-site.com/latest页面抓取最新5条新闻的标题、发布时间(精确到小时)、链接。要求:将结果按发布时间倒序排列,保存为CSV文件,字段名为title, publish_time, url。如果页面结构变更导致解析失败,请打印友好错误提示。”

关键点:

  • 指定库(避免它用scrapy或selenium增加依赖);
  • 明确输入源与字段提取规则;
  • 规定输出格式与容错行为;
  • 没有歧义,没有“大概”“尽量”。

4.3 心法三:对创意类任务,提供“风格锚点+负面清单”

❌ 开放提问:
“帮我写个品牌口号。”

精准引导:
“为一个主打‘极简收纳’的家居品牌写5个中文口号。风格参考:无印良品的‘这样就好’、MUJI的‘回归本质’,强调宁静、秩序、不费力的美。禁止使用‘智能’‘科技’‘未来’‘颠覆’等词,也不要用感叹号结尾。”

效果:
模型会避开所有被禁词汇,输出如:

  • “收纳,本该如此。”
  • “空间自有呼吸。”
  • “少一点,刚刚好。”
  • ……

它学会了“克制”,而这正是优质文案的核心。

5. 进阶可能:从使用到定制(可选探索)

虽然镜像开箱即用,但如果你有更高阶需求,它也留出了扩展接口:

  • 模型路径可替换:镜像底层使用Hugging Face标准加载方式,你可将/models目录下的Qwen3-4B-Instruct模型,替换成你微调后的版本(如用LLaMA-Factory训练的专属模型);
  • WebUI可二次开发:前端基于Gradio构建,熟悉Python的用户可修改app.py添加自定义按钮(如“一键生成PPT大纲”“自动转语音”);
  • CPU性能再挖潜:镜像已启用low_cpu_mem_usage=True,若你机器内存充足(≥16GB),可在启动参数中加入--load_in_4bit进一步压缩显存占用(即使无GPU,4-bit量化也能提升CPU缓存效率)。

重要提醒:以上操作非必需。对于95%的写作与代码生成需求,镜像默认配置已是最优平衡点——它不追求极限性能,而追求“稳定交付”。

6. 总结:你的AI写作助手,已经就位

回顾整个过程,我们没有折腾conda环境,没有编译CUDA,没有调试OOM错误。我们只是:
点击启动 → 打开网页 → 输入一句话 → 得到可用结果。

这背后,是Qwen3-4B-Instruct模型在40亿参数规模下达成的惊人平衡:

  • 智力足够深:能处理嵌套逻辑、长程依赖、多步骤推理;
  • 表达足够准:中文语感自然,专业术语使用得当,拒绝生硬翻译腔;
  • 部署足够轻:CPU友好,无GPU也可用,隐私可控,响应可预期。

它不会取代你,但会放大你。
当你把“写文案”的时间省下来去思考“用户真正在乎什么”,
当你把“查语法”的精力省下来去打磨“功能如何真正解决痛点”,
那个坐在你电脑里的Qwen3-4B-Instruct,就已经完成了它最重要的使命。

现在,是时候让它开始工作了。


获取更多AI镜像

想探索更多AI镜像和应用场景?访问 CSDN星图镜像广场,提供丰富的预置镜像,覆盖大模型推理、图像生成、视频生成、模型微调等多个领域,支持一键部署。

需要专业的网站建设服务?

联系我们获取免费的网站建设咨询和方案报价,让我们帮助您实现业务目标

立即咨询